ABOUT THESE EARRINGS

Spectacular vintage Buccellati ear drops in sparkling spring colors. A matched pair of melon-cut green beryl briolettes (the same gemstone as emerald and aquamarine with the color about half way in between), weighing approximately 30.00 carats total, swing and sway below a festive array of diamonds and over 6.00 carats of blue, pink and yellow sapphires. The tops detach from the green beryl briolettes to be worn as earclips. Both earrings double-signed Gianmaria Buccellati, quality stamped 18k and numbered K1129. Rare, wonderful, unique and versatile. 2 and 3/8 inches long.

About Mid-Century Jewelry

Mid-Century jewelers gave the Victorians a run for their money when it came to variety—with the added bonus of big, bold gems in every shape, size, and color. Themes of previous eras were made fabulous enough to match the optimism of the post-war world. Transitional pieces bridged the gap between the first and second half of the 20th century.
